Details:
... Afraid this has probably already been mentioned.
User is unable to use the right mouse or lower tablet stylus button (intuos3
here) for anything but colour history, even when attempting to use AutoHotkey
to remap the input (at least as I recall - not sure). It would be convenient
to set it to some other command, if the user does not find much utility in
colour history.
Minor priority because I personally have gotten used to it by now, and do use
the colour history from time to time, but feel it is somewhat strange being
unable to remap this key, even through the Wacom control panel. Probably a
turn-off for some. Right-click is often used to call up a tool palette in
other programs, for example. No worries in particular if the hardcoded RMB
assignment is difficult to circumvent, but seemed worth reporting anyway.
